Transaction 58bcf6b56a4a4adf5e2e2f3c9ad6f5a389913a5043ff20fb39aab90009bf1679

65 Input
2 Outputs
  • 58bcf6b56a4a4adf5e2e2f3c9ad6f5a389913a5043ff20fb39aab90009bf1679:0
  • value  156014440
    address  n3QVrsUkAUPkZNdYS4xu1F6d415LTh9rBL
  • 58bcf6b56a4a4adf5e2e2f3c9ad6f5a389913a5043ff20fb39aab90009bf1679:1
  • value  10000000000
    address  n2eMqTT929pb1RDNuqEnxdaLau1rxy3efi